Before this, a long-planned financial storm swept across Southeast Asia.

July 2, 1997, the day after Hong Kong's return, Thailand was the first to be defeated in this financial storm.

Under the fierce attack of international capital, the Bank of Thailand was forced to announce that it would abandon the fixed exchange rate system, and the Thai baht exchange rate against the US dollar fell by 20% on the same day.

The battle to defend the Thai baht lasted for 4 months was completely declared a failure!

Thai baht depreciated sharply like a huge rock hitting water, causing huge waves in the entire Southeast Asian financial market.

Following Thailand, the Philippines, Indonesian , Malaysia fell one after another, and the currencies of various countries were pouring out like water opening the gate, and Indonesian rupiah depreciated to the lowest point in history.

The crisis was raging in Southeast Asia, but Hong Kong at that time did not realize the approaching of the danger.

At this time, the bull market in the Hong Kong stock market has lasted for a full two and a half years.

Hang Seng Index has a low of about 6,900 points in early 1995, and in August 1997, it reached a high of 16,820 points, a sharp rise of 144%.

However, after international capital launched an attack, in just two months, the Hang Seng Index fell below 9,000 points.

Then, the target of international short began to turn to the Hong Kong dollar and futures market , speculating heavily, and arrogantly called Hong Kong "super cash machine"!

After Southeast Asia, Hong Kong's financial market will also be slaughtered.

At a critical moment, the Hong Kong government entered the market and the central government strongly supported it. The thrilling Hong Kong financial defense battle started.

On July 12, 1997, on the day the Philippines fell in Thailand, some "straight soldiers" began to harass the Hong Kong dollar on a small scale. The Hong Kong Monetary Authority used US$1 billion to fight back, and the situation quickly returned to peace.

In August 1997, after sweeping Southeast Asia, international capital turned north and launched its first wave of attack on Hong Kong with a fierce momentum.

August 15 and 16, a week after the Hang Seng Index reached its highest point, international speculators concentrated on selling HK$4 billion in two days.

August 15th, under the sudden impact, the Hong Kong dollar exchange rate once reached the warning line of HK$7.75 against USD, and the Hang Seng Index fell 400 points, a drop of 2.43%.

However, due to the small scale of the sniping against the Hong Kong dollar this time, the Hong Kong Monetary Authority resolved the crisis by selling the US dollar in the market, absorbing the Hong Kong dollar, and raising interest rates.

By October 1997, the Southeast Asian market began to decline again.

On October 17, NTD gave up the exchange rate of NTD 28.48 that he had been sticking to and turned to a free floating rate, and in just a few days it plummeted to a 10-year low of NTD 30.7 NTD 1 against the US dollar.

The global financial market was once again shrouded in panic, and international capital took the opportunity to launch a fierce attack on Hong Kong.

International capital is creating a big news that the Hong Kong dollar will depreciate, and at the same time, it sells out a large number of Hong Kong dollars.

October 21 to 23, in just three days, international capital sold HK$100 billion, an unprecedented scale.

day-to-day volume sales, many long-term investors' confidence in the Hong Kong exchange rate system has also shaken, joining the ranks of selling Hong Kong dollar and Hong Kong stocks, with the Hong Kong dollar exchange rate approaching the bottom line of 7.75 Hong Kong dollar against 1 US dollar.

Hong Kong dollar exchange rate fell rapidly, and there were runs in front of major banks.

It needs to be explained here that most of us usually buy first in investment, and then make money through rising. So how does international capital make money through falling?

One minute to explain briefly, the principle of international capital making profits through the decline of the Hong Kong dollar ( shorting ) is similar to that of the stock market.

Assuming that the exchange rate of the Hong Kong dollar against the US dollar is 10:1, international capital will lend a loan of HK$10 billion to the bank, and sell it at a 10:1 exchange rate and get 1 billion US dollars.

If they sell the Hong Kong dollar, the Hong Kong dollar exchange rate will depreciate to HK$20 against USD. At this time, to repay the 10 billion Hong Kong dollar loan, and to purchase 10 billion Hong Kong dollars at the current 20:1 exchange rate, it only takes 100/20, that is, 500 million USD.

was sold for $1 billion before, but now it spends $500 million to repay the loan. Regardless of interest and handling fees, it makes a net profit of $500 million in one round. This is exactly the wishful thinking of international capital.

or above is just a way for international capital to make profits by short selling. They can also use to leverage in the futures market, and make a big move.

can leverage $1 billion in funds with just $100 million, and the final return rate will also be 10 times larger.

On the contrary, if international capital fails to suppress the price of Hong Kong dollar and Hong Kong stocks, the price will rise instead of falling, and international capital will lose all its money.

International capital sold Hong Kong dollars frantically, and the HKMA had no choice but to enter the market again to intervene and absorb a large amount of Hong Kong dollars.

However, this time, international capital is actually making a fuss:

sells Hong Kong dollars, just a cover!

They attacked the Hong Kong dollar on the surface, but their real goal was actually the stock market.

This is also the reason why the "three-dimensional offense" mentioned earlier.

Because international capital borrowed a large amount of Hong Kong dollars and then sold it, in order to increase the cost of international speculators borrowing Hong Kong dollars, Ren Zhigang, then president of the Hong Kong Monetary Authority, initially chose to tighten loans and significantly "raising interest rates" to deal with it. He used punitive interest rates for banks with excessive borrowing. This decision caused the interbank market interest rate to soar to 300%. This move before

has worked repeatedly when it was used to deal with international speculators, and Ren Zhigang was awarded the title: "Every move".

But this time, while international capital sold the Hong Kong dollar, it was also selling a large number of stocks it had previously hoarded.

Although tightening loans is conducive to the stability of the Hong Kong dollar exchange rate, interest rates have risen sharply, which is not conducive to economic recovery. At the same time, it will cause outflows of funds in the stock market and cause panic in the stock market.

plus international capital spread negative news, selling stocks in large quantities, causing further panic in the market and the Hong Kong stock market began to plummet.

On October 28, the Hang Seng Index plummeted by more than 1,400 points, setting a historical record.

From October 20 to October 28, in one week, the Hang Seng Index plummeted 33%, down more than 4,400 points.

, and international capital has already shorted Hang Seng Index Futures in advance. The price of Hang Seng Index Futures is the Hang Seng Index point multiplied by HK$50 on the day. For every 1 point lower of the Hang Seng Index, international capital can make HK$50, and 4,400 points is HK$220,000. If international capital has 10,000 shares of Hang Seng Index futures, the return is HK$2.2 billion.

Hong Kong stock market value fell from US$200 billion on July 3 to only US$100 billion on October 28, a full drop of half.

Although Hong Kong has held the exchange rate, international capital has made more money back in the stock market and futures market.

htmlOn August 5, under the cover of various smoke bombs, international capital sounded the clarion call of the general attack and launched a large-scale attack on the Hong Kong foreign exchange market, stock market and futures market.

summarizes the lessons of the previous hike of Hong Kong to raise the cost of Hong Kong dollar loans. International capital borrowed a large amount of Hong Kong dollars in advance before launching an attack. even if Hong Kong raises interest rates, it will be useless, because they already have enough ammunition in their hands. Raising interest rates will only impact the Hong Kong stock market again!

However, this time, the Hong Kong government also took a completely different response measures, caught international capital off guard.

In the past, the HKMA had used to increase interest rates to absorb Hong Kong dollars;

This time, the interest rate was not raised, but instead used the Hong Kong government's foreign currency fiscal reserves to absorb all the Hong Kong dollars.

htmlOn August 5, international capital sold more than 20 billion Hong Kong dollars, and another more than 20 billion Hong Kong dollars on the 6th. However, no matter how many Hong Kong dollars are in the market, the Hong Kong government absorbed them as much, and the Hong Kong government deposited the recovered Hong Kong dollars back to the banking system, and interest rates did not rise significantly, which in turn increased the difficulty of international capital suppressing the stock market, which disappointed international capital.

International Capital did not get any benefits at HK$4, but in the stock market, due to the crazy selling of international capital, on August 7, Hang Seng Index fell to 7,000 points.

You should know that on August 7, a year ago, the Hang Seng Index was at an all-time high of 16820 points.

Home 0A year has passed, and the Hang Seng Index has fallen by nearly 60%!

A few days after that, international capital continued to strengthen its suppression of the stock market. From August 3 to August 13, in just 10 days, the Hang Seng Index plummeted by more than 1,100 points, reaching the Hong Kong economic warning line of 6,600 points!

Hong Kong's real estate market has also suffered a heavy blow, returning to the level 10 years ago.

Home buyers around the peak housing prices in 1997 lost all their money. Due to the hopelessness of repaying the loan, many people embarked on the road of no return.

According to statistics, in this crisis, the wealth of Hong Kong people in evaporated by HK$2.2 trillion, and lost an average of HK$2.67 million per owner, and the number of negative assets reached 170,000.

Under the crisis, a large number of companies laid off employees and closed down, and the unemployment rate rose to its highest level in 20 years.
